I didn't realize how much extra work was needed to do this project! I had to fabricate 6 brackets to fix to the back of the wood dash to mount it to the car. Also, I am finding out AFTER the fact that some of the components don't fit the routings from the back of the dash...now that it's all mounted, I have to finagle a Dremel tool back there to enlarge the ignition switch hole. Another new problem...some components rely on being grounded to the dash. Now I have to rewire a few things so they can be grounded. As I recall, walnut does not make a good electrical conductor. LOL. &l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;

Well, as of yesterday, I decided to embark on the dashboard replacement. The original dash was very poorly painted black (looks like with a brush!! Ugh..)Now, I know that the original is supposed to be painted the same as the body, but I have a walnut dash which I think would look beautiful. I'm keeping and restoring the original, and will have it painted when the car gets repainted. Thanks to the &quot;MG GURU&quot; website, I've been able to understand how many of the instruments are removed, repaired, wired, etc.. As I recall, I had done work on my '71 MGB, but now at 54, I'm finding that I'm much less limber with my body contorting to get under the dash in that small space. I'm sure my chiropractor will be happy. &l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;
